S E C T I O N • D e s c r i p t i o n 2 Description S E C T I O N Description The HOTLINE® Warmer delivers blood and intravenous fluid at normothermic temperatures by surrounding the sterile intravenous line with a layer of warmed recirculating solution.

S E C T I O N • D e s c r i p t i o n HOTLINE® Fluid Warming Set HOTLINE® Fluid Warming Sets (L-70, L-70NI, L-80) are individually packed, single-use disposables with a Sterile Fluid Path. The priming volume is 20 ml for the L-70 and L-70NI, and 21 ml for the L-80.

S E C T I O N • T e s t i n g Over Temperature Alarm Test The HOTLINE® Warmer should be running at an operating temperature of approximately 41°C to 42°C. 1 Press and hold the Over Temperature Alarm Test button (a). 2 Observe the following: •...
S E C T I O N • T e s t i n g Check Disposables Test An interlock switch/sensor, located in the socket on the right side of the HOTLINE® Warmer, senses a properly installed HOTLINE® Fluid Warming Set.
